a landlord verification form is used to investigate a potential tenants a previous conduct as a tenant the landlord verification is sent by a landlord to the tenants current or previous landlord in order to obtain enough information to determine the rental applicants eligibility the information acquired helps the landlord to predict the likelihood that a particular rental applicant will make what the landlord considers to be a good tenant the basic criteria to determine a rental applicants eligibility is always related to the essential requirements of Residential Tenancies like paying rent and complying with basic rules therefore a landlord verification formed will generally include questions regarding the payment of rent or if the tenant has bdocHubed the lease agreement by not complying with the rules a landlord verification form may also ask the ability of the rental applicant to fulfill other non financial obligations of a tenancy such as the ability to live harmoniously in the comm
